Position description

The Numata Center for Buddhist Studies oversees a variety of research programs, postdoctoral fellowships, scholarly events, and outreach activities at the University of California at Berkeley. With the generous support of the Shinnyo-en Foundation, it is pleased to announce a two-year full-time postdoctoral research-teaching fellowship in Buddhist Studies.

The Fellowship is intended to foster the academic careers of recent Ph.D.s, allowing them to continue their academic training and pursue their own research projects. Fellows will give a one time 50 minute public lecture that is part of the Numata Center for Buddhist Studies colloquium series; they also are expected to participate in regular Numata Center for Buddhist Studies seminars, events, and workshops.

About University of California Berkeley

The University of California was chartered in 1868 and its flagship campus - envisioned as a "City of Learning" - was established at Berkeley, on San Francisco Bay. Today the world's premier public university and a wellspring of innovation, UC Berkeley occupies a 1,232 acre campus with a sylvan 178-acre central core. From this home its academic community makes key contributions to the economic and social well-being of the Bay Area, California, and the nation.
